About Neurocrine Biosciences Inc

Neurocrine Biosciences,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company focused on discovering, developing, and commercializing innovative treatments for neurological, endocrine, and psychiatric disorders. The company's portfolio targets conditions such as tardive dyskinesia, endometriosis, and Parkinson's disease. NBIX leverages its expertise in neurobiology and small-molecule drug development to address diseases with significant unmet medical needs.

About Raymond James Financial, Inc.

Raymond James Financial is a financial holding company whose major operations include wealth management, investment banking, asset management, and commercial banking. The company has more than 14,000 employees and supports more than 5,000 independent contractor financial advisors across the United States, Canada, and the United Kingdom. Approximately 90% of the company's revenue is from the U.S. and 70% is from the company's wealth-management segment.
